Meaning of the Name
Nuala is an Irish feminine name meaning 'fair-shouldered' or 'lovely shoulders.' It represents grace and beauty while maintaining strong connections to Irish mythological traditions.

Famous People Named Nuala
Nuala O'Faolain
Writer and Journalist
Irish writer known for her memoir 'Are You Somebody?' which became an international bestseller
Nuala Ní Dhomhnaill
Poet
One of the most prominent Irish language poets, recipient of the Seán Ó Ríordáin Award
Nuala Carey
Television Presenter
Irish RTÉ weather presenter and television personality
Nuala McGovern
Broadcast Journalist
BBC World Service presenter and reporter

Modern Usage & Popularity
In contemporary times, Nuala maintains a steady presence as a traditional Irish name that has avoided both over-popularization and obscurity. It remains most common in Ireland and among Irish communities worldwide, particularly in the United States, United Kingdom, Canada, and Australia where Irish diaspora communities thrive. While not among the top 100 names in most English-speaking countries, it enjoys consistent usage among parents seeking authentic Irish names that are recognizable yet distinctive. The name has benefited from the broader trend of reviving traditional Celtic names, though it hasn't experienced the dramatic surge in popularity seen with names like Saoirse or Aoife. Modern Nualas often appreciate their name's cultural depth while finding it practical for international use, as its pronunciation is relatively straightforward for English speakers compared to some other Irish names.
